Transponder Keys
Transponder chips are a common feature in newer cars. These chips make it more difficult for thieves to duplicate your keys and then start your vehicle. These chips work by sending an electronic message to the engine control unit in the car. The ECU will recognize the code, open the ignition and allow you to start the car.
This type of key is more expensive than standard car keys, however it may be worth the extra expense to safeguard your vehicle from theft. This type of key offers many advantages, including improved security and ease of usage. The key must be programmed into your vehicle's computer for it to function effectively. This can be accomplished by a professional locksmith or dealer.

Remote Fobs
A remote fob is a key and remote control all in one. The key has a standard shaft which fits into the ignition. However the "head" has a transponder and can be used from a distance to unlock, lock, or start the vehicle. It can also activate the panic alarm, as well as the interior lights. You can program five remote fobs to each vehicle. The key fob can be connected with the vehicle's internal system from up to 33 ft (10 m) away. The buttons on the key fob could interfere with medical devices that use electricity and are not to be pressed when using medical equipment.
